Who Is Jeff Tweedy? Age, Biography and Wiki

Born on August 25, 1967, Jeff Tweedy is currently 57 years old. He hails from Belleville, Illinois, and has made a significant impact as the frontman of the alternative rock band Wilco. Tweedy's music career began in the early 1990s with the band Uncle Tupelo, which is considered foundational in the alternative country movement. Over the years, he has garnered critical acclaim for his songwriting and has received multiple Grammy Awards.

Jeffrey Scot Tweedy (born August 25, 1967) is an American musician, singer songwriter, author, and record producer best known as the lead vocalist and guitarist of the band Wilco. Tweedy, originally from Belleville, Illinois, began his music career in high school with his band The Plebes along with Jay Farrar, also in the band. The Plebes later became the alternative country band Uncle Tupelo.

When he was twelve, Tweedy was injured in a bicycle accident and was laid up for the summer. He decided to learn how to play a few chords before somebody "called him out" on the lie. On an appearance of The Late Show with Stephen Colbert, he remembered attending an X concert as a youngster in St. Louis.

The Replacements opened, and Paul Westerberg, their guitarist and vocalist, fell off the stage while performing. Tweedy recalls thinking "That looks like fun!"

In 1981, when Tweedy was fourteen years old, he befriended Jay Farrar during an English class at Belleville Township High School West. All of the members of Farrar's family enjoyed playing music; he already knew rock and roll music very well. By that time, Tweedy was a fan of The Ramones and country music while Farrar enjoyed The Sex Pistols.

Tweedy attended Belleville Area College and Southern Illinois University Edwardsville.
